Casey Affleck is under fire since it came to light that his production company, the Affleck/Middleton Project, made a $5,000 donation to a pro-Trump nonprofit. But Affleck’s name wasn’t the only surprising one found in filings for the nonprofit — Google’s lead lobbyist Susan Molinari; 21st Century Fox lobbyist David Bockorny; the Entertainment Software Association; Microsoft; and Mark Zuckerberg’s pro-immigration lobbying group Fwd.us all made donations. Many of them kicked in $5,000, the federal maximum for a donation to this kind of group.

The donations all went to Trump For America, a private nonprofit that has collected $6.5 million from individuals, corporations and lobbyists to aide with President Trump’s transition into office. Reps for Microsoft, Google, Fwd.us and other surprising donors haven’t yet commented; Affleck, meanwhile, is denying that he had any knowledge that the donation was being made.
“I am appalled that a donation may have been made in my company’s name by someone I work with,” Affleck said in a statement to BuzzFeed News. “I had no knowledge of it, was never asked, and never would have authorized it. I will get to the bottom of it. The policies of the Trump administration, and the values they represent, are antithetical to everything I believe in.”

The “someone I work with” Affleck is referring to is likely his business partner, John Powers Middleton, a longtime Republican who has contributed hundreds of thousands to organizations that support Trump — $227,000 personally to a pro-Trump super PAC, and $150,000 through his corporation, John Powers Middleton Companies. Middleton did not respond to a request for comment from BuzzFeed.
Affleck has been an outspoken critic of Trump and his policies since before the election. On Saturday, he won Best Male Lead at the 2017 Film Independent Spirit Awards and used his acceptance speech to further dig at Trump, saying, “The policies of this administration are abhorrent and they won’t last. They’re really un-American.”
